I think Virul has pointed you in the right direction here, it’s not that you’re stuck in a creative rut, you just don’t seem to know how to create a full arrangement of a song yet. Sounds like you’re heading in the right direction now but don’t get caught up in thinking you have to start with a loop or groove, there are plenty of ways to go about it. Personally i often start with an intro, build chords and a bassline and melody that works with the chord structure and let the song build itself. When you listen to the intro you’ll have an idea in your head of what the drop should sound like and then you can create it. For me it’s all about the story of the song, expressing what you or it is trying to say to the world, for others it’s about simply about creating a groove and building everything around that.

With regards to structure, if you want to create DJ friendly club tracks then you’ll be expected to adhere to certain criteria (32/48/64 bar intro into the first drop etc), but if you’re writing for yourself, don’t feel that you have to follow those rules; do what feels right to you. Some of the most interesting songs often have the most unexpected structures.
